你查询的IP:[159.226.17.68]  地理位置:中国–北京–北京科学院网

最新查询202.112.183.117 125.112.61.146 116.76.13.191 122.224.64.182 125.171.51.24 119.3.155.96 116.13.247.93 114.60.181.151 125.96.116.194 159.226.17.68 119.144.249.221 119.59.128.8 122.51.181.42 117.106.240.13 61.128.47.34 124.6.64.91 221.136.57.155 202.168.160.150 124.28.192.12 123.49.128.90 210.32.170.59 121.255.44.222 202.181.112.89 58.240.84.9 203.128.32.6 119.253.2.148 123.253.150.2 124.66.227.239 202.142.16.11 123.101.161.223 125.215.70.23